Dictionarybe•spokePronunciation: (bi-spōk'), [key] —v. a pt. and pp. of bespeak. —adj. 1. Brit. a. (of clothes) made to individual order; custom-made: a bespoke jacket. b. making or selling such clothes: a bespoke tailor. 2. Older Use.engaged to be married; spoken for.
